Opening Word:
- The Saint Peter's University women's basketball team will make its return to Jersey City this weekend for a two-day series against hOURglass rival Monmouth.
- The games will take place from Feb. 13-14 with both contests beginning at 8:30 p.m.
- Saturday's matchup marks the first home game for the Peacocks since their Jan. 10 bout against Quinnipiac. During their last time out, Saint Peter's faced off against Fairfield on February 8, ultimately falling to the Stags 67-61.
- Redshirt-senior Kendrea Williams led the team in scoring against the Stags, finishing with 20 points on the day, while freshman Sky Castro recorded a new career-high of 12 points while leading the Peacocks with eight rebounds.
History with the Hawks:
- Saint Peter's will look to make up some ground in the overall series against Monmouth this weekend, as the Peacocks enter Saturday trailing 13-28 all-time against their hOURglass rivals.
- The last meeting between the two teams came down to the wire as the Hawks took a narrow 59-57 win in West Long Branch on Feb. 8, 2020.
- Saint Peter's has won two of their last 10 meetings against Monmouth, with both wins coming at home. The last Peacocks win in the series came on Jan. 26, 2018, when Saint Peter's secured a 67-47 victory at the Yanitelli Center.
- Since Monmouth joined the MAAC in 2013, Saint Peter's is 2-5 when playing at home against the Hawks.
Top of the MAAC:
- Heading into their Feb. 13 matchup against the Hawks, the Peacocks rank in the top two in a slew of statistical categories during conference play, including three-point percentage, three-point percentage defense, offensive rebounds, and turnover margin.
- When shooting from beyond the arc against league opponents, Saint Peter's ranks second in the MAAC with a 31.4 percent success rate from deep.
- Additionally, the Peacocks are the top MAAC squad when defending triples in MAAC play, holding opponents to just 24.4 percent from downtown.
- On the offensive glass, the Peacocks stand in second place among all MAAC teams, pulling down an average of 15.3 offensive boards per game.
- Saint Peter's also comes in at second on the MAAC leaderboards when it comes to turnover margin, holding a margin of 2.73 over league opponents through 11 games.
